TIMPSON chairman Sir John Timpson took part in a tour of Accrington this week to discuss the future of the town.

This comes as part of a bid by Amazing Accrington, a group made up of a cross section of business and public sector leaders, for a grant of £150,000 from Hyndburn Borough Council to redevelop the town centre.

As an expert in retail, Sir John regularly visits Timpson branches including those in Accrington and was on hand to discuss Amazing Accrington’s plans.

He said: "I've had a very enjoyable morning.

“There are lots of positives in Accrington, you have a lot of the right ingredients for success.

“If you make a bid happen for expert help, with an inspirational leader anything is possible.

"Some large parts of the town centre need to disappear, though!"

Amazing Accrington believes that funding from the council could be exactly what they need to turn the town centre into a UK success story.

The project to remake Accrington has become known as the Art of the Possible initiative and has already attracted cross-party support, including council leader Miles Parkinson MBE and Hyndburn MP Sara Britclife, which is likely to be boosted by Sir John’s backing

Sir John’s tour on Thursday included the Victorian Market Hall, the Arcade, Warner Street, the Timpson outlet in the Arndale and a trip on a new Amazing Accrington Pilkington Buses double decker bus to the Globe Centre for a meeting with the rest of the board.

The attendees discussed issues such as transport, parking, housing, empty shops, the future requirements of the high street and what this might look like in 20 years time.

Chair of the board Murray Dawson said "We're delighted Sir John was able to spare the time to give us his expert feedback from his high street fund work in support of our initiative and appreciate his positive comments about Accrington.

“We will press on with our request for funds and look forward to great things happening in Amazing Accrington."
